On Friday 22nd October a memorial Service was held in the Church at Mount Argus to pay tribute and pray for the late Jack Lynch. The service included the participation of Fr. Ralph Egan C.P.,P.P., Revd. Mary Hunter (Presbyterian), Revd. Nigel Mackey (Methodist), Revd. Wilbert Gourlay (Church of Ireland), Christopher Moriarty (Society of Friends) - all minister in the Rathgar area of Dublin. The address was given by Bishop Fiachra O'Ceallaigh, OFM. And the Papal Nuncio Archbishop Stereio attended.
The mourners were led by his wife Mairin and included his many friends and the people of Dublin.
Those in public life were led by the President Mary McAlesse, the present Taoiseach Bertie Ahern, members of the Government and numerous TDs and senators. Many retired politicians were present.

The night before the remains lay in the Church when many Dubliners came to pray and pay their respects.
